Software Engineer - Computer Vision
Join our innovative team and build next-gen AR experiences
About Us
PlayShifu is one of the fastest growing technology startups creating AR-powered educational toys. "I wish I had them in my childhood" is the most common thought when one comes across our award-winning products. We are building our brand worldwide while expanding our consumer base in 40+ markets. If you have the growth and creative mindset to take up a new challenge every day and have a passion for computer vision and complex mathematical challenges, read on!
About The Team
The engineering team at PlayShifu drives innovation in AR-powered educational experiences. This team is a unique mix of creative problem-solvers and technical experts who are passionate about computer vision, machine learning, and cutting-edge technology. We thrive on complex challenges, collaborative development, and setting high standards for performance and user experience!
What You'll Do
- • Work on core PlayShifu AR engines that power next-gen experiences across platforms.
- • Build low-latency image processing algorithms using OpenCV, explicitly optimized for mobile devices (iPhone, iPad, Android).
- • Develop camera-based social features that enhance user engagement and real-time interaction.
- • Train, fine-tune, and optimize machine learning models (image classification, object detection, tracking) for efficient performance on mobile hardware.
- • Design scalable AI solutions tailored to AR product requirements and integrate them across platforms.
- • Rapidly prototype ideas using AI frameworks like TensorFlow, OpenCV, and Unity.
- • Automate and improve existing systems for scalability and performance.
- • Conduct root cause analysis (RCA) across algorithms, models, and deployment pipelines to resolve accuracy, latency, or reliability issues.
- • Stay current with the latest developments in computer vision, mobile AI, and generative technologies.
What We're Looking For
- • 2+ years of hands-on experience with OpenCV and Python.
- • Functional knowledge of OOP languages such as C++, Java, C#, or similar.
- • Demonstrated experience in image classification, object detection, or tracking using ML frameworks (with projects to showcase).
- • Solid understanding of image processing concepts and OpenCV (Unity experience is a plus).
- • Strong foundational knowledge of neural networks, CNNs, and deep learning.
- • Experience with AI frameworks (TensorFlow, PyTorch, ONNX) and deploying models on mobile devices.
- • Excellent problem-solving skills and strong mathematical acumen.
- • Familiarity with version control systems (e.g., Git).
Nice to Have:
- • Understanding camera hardware specs (FOV, resolution, exposure) and their impact on AR accuracy.
- • Experience deploying and optimizing YOLO models on mobile platforms.
- • Familiarity with cloud platforms like AWS, Azure, or Google Cloud.
- • Experience building AI tools with Streamlit or Gradio (with AI pair-programming tools).
- • Foundational knowledge of NLP, speech recognition, or speech generation.
What We Offer
- Innovative Product Portfolio: Work on some of the most creative consumer products, designed and developed in India for a global audience.
- Talented and Motivated Team: Join a highly skilled team passionate about building, learning, and growing.
- Growth and Development Opportunities: Enhance your skills through challenging projects, learning resources, and exposure to multiple global markets.
- Competitive Compensation: We value your expertise and offer a competitive salary.
- Perks and Work Culture: Enjoy endless snacks, team lunches, regular events, and a vibrant central office location.
Apply Now
30N, Gould Street,
Sheridan, WY, USA 82801
+1-650-485-1701
reachout@playshifu.com